About Shepherd Middle School

Shepherd Middle School is a public middle school in Ottawa, IL, part of Ottawa ESD 141. Shepherd Middle School serves approximately 381 students, and covers grades 7th-8th, and has a 11.5:1 student-teacher ratio. Shepherd Middle School has a current MySchoolScout rating of 6.2 out of 10 and ranks #1,929 of 3,813 schools in IL.

Structured state assessment records for Shepherd Middle School show 42%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2021) and 45%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2022).

What grades does Shepherd Middle School serve?

Shepherd Middle School serves students in grades 7th through 8th.

How many students attend Shepherd Middle School?

Shepherd Middle School has an enrollment of approximately 381 students.

What is the student-teacher ratio at Shepherd Middle School?

The student-teacher ratio at Shepherd Middle School is 11.5:1. A lower ratio generally means more individual attention per student. The national average is approximately 16:1 for public schools.

How does Shepherd Middle School rank in IL?

Shepherd Middle School ranks #1,929 of 3,813 schools in IL.

What is Shepherd Middle School's MySchoolScout rating?

Shepherd Middle School has a current MySchoolScout rating of 6.2 out of 10. This score combines the level-appropriate components shown in the rating breakdown; equity data is shown separately for context.

What are the test scores at Shepherd Middle School?

Based on loaded state assessment records, Shepherd Middle School has 42%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2021) and 45%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2022).

Is Shepherd Middle School a charter school?

No, Shepherd Middle School is not a charter school. It is a traditional public school operated by the local school district.

Is Shepherd Middle School a Title I school?

No, Shepherd Middle School is not currently a Title I school.

What does the Free & Reduced Lunch percentage mean for Shepherd Middle School?

53.8% of students at Shepherd Middle School q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. This is a commonly used indicator of economic need and provides important context when interpreting test scores.
